当前位置: 代码迷 >> Java相关 >> 请教一个jdbc数据库连接的问题
  详细解决方案

请教一个jdbc数据库连接的问题

热度:225   发布时间:2005-02-19 14:04:00.0
请教一个jdbc数据库连接的问题
大家好,我是一个jdbc的初学者,现在遇到一个数据库连接过程中的一个问题:
我已经在ODBC中建立了一个 Access数据源"tic.mdb ",并编写如下程序:
import java.net.*;
import java.sql.*;
public class first{
public static void main(String args[])
{
  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
  URL url=" jdbc:odbc:tic ";
  Connection db=DriverManager.getConnection(url,"fisher","yht8125");
  Statement sq_stmt=db.createStatement();
  String sql_str="select * from tic";
  ResultSet rs=sq_stmt.executeQuery(sql_str);
  while(rs.next())
  {
   int a=rs.getInt("a");
   int b=rs.getInt("b");
   int c=rs.getInt("c");
   int d=rs.getInt("d");
   int e=rs.getInt("e");
   System.out.println("a:  "+a);
   System.out.println("b:  "+b);
   System.out.println("c:  "+c);
   System.out.println("d:  "+d);
   System.out.println("e:  "+e);
     }
}
}
在编译过程中总对代码:URL url="jdbc:odbc:tic" 显示错误“imcompatible type”;
对代码“Connection db=DriverManager.getConnection(url,"haitao","");” 显示错误“cannot resolve method getConnection(java.net.URL,java.lang.String,java.lang.String)”
请各位给于指教
搜索更多相关的解决方案: 数据库  jdbc  

----------------解决方案--------------------------------------------------------
各位,自己刚才发文章的时候,叙述错误的时候把Connection db=DriverManager.getConnection(url,"fisher","yht8125");写成了Connection db=DriverManager.getConnection(url,"haitao","");
----------------解决方案--------------------------------------------------------
看看你自己吧url定义成了什么,他怎么可能是URL呢,写的什么要仔细了
不要以为他叫url,他就是URL的类型哟
----------------解决方案--------------------------------------------------------
  相关解决方案